## Artifact Signing — SDK Parity Notes (Weekly Sync)

Kestrel SDK for Android reached parity with the Swift client this sprint: offline queueing, batched telemetry, and retry semantics now match. Both SDKs ship as signed artifacts from the same pipeline. Remaining gap: background sync throttling, targeted next sprint. Verify both release bundles before tagging. Both artifacts validate against the shared signing key below.

signing key of kawig-fafog = bky19_6Fypv1qws7J8qJtaYjX

**Q: Why does Pairline's matching service stall every few hours?**

GC pauses. The old-gen heap on the matcher nodes fills under burst load, triggering full collections of 8–12 seconds. Matches queue but don't drop. Restart only if pauses exceed 30s. To restart, unlock the matcher console with the recovery passphrase. The passphrase is below.

vault phrase of tahog-yahop = rusdor-casath-rusix-feniel-holmir-briael-gormir-soriel-aldath-quenwyn-fraax-tamael-gilok-kasox

## Building Access — Spares Room (Hullbrook Annex)

Contractors: the spare hardware room is down the east corridor on the ground floor, third door on the left. Sign in at the front desk first and grab a visitor lanyard. Anything you take out, jot it in the blue logbook — yes, even the little stuff. The door self-locks, so don't wedge it. To get in, punch in the code below.

staff pass of hagug-taguf = bdg-HJ-9